Choosing a 2 Seater Fabric Sofa
Sofas come in various shapes, sizes, and styles. The selection of the perfect sofa for your space requires some thinking and consideration.
A 2 seater fabric sofa is a great choice for smaller living spaces. They can also be used in larger family rooms or as the main feature of a home theatre lounge set.
Comfort
A 2 seater fabric sofa offers both design and comfort to your lounge space. You can dress your sofa in cushions that are in harmony with other furniture pieces in the room like throws or floor rugs whether you choose a soft velvet or a sleek and contemporary linen fabric. The fabric is also designed for long-lasting durability, which means your sofa will look great for years to come, with minimal fuss or maintenance.
A two seater fabric sofa-seater sofa can be ideal for small spaces as it takes up less room than larger lounges. The layout of the seating area is such that it can be set against the wall which helps keep your living space open and makes room for additional furniture. It can be combined with a modular sofa such as an armchair and an end piece to create an adaptable and flexible seating solution for any home.
The fabric of your two seater lounge is an additional aspect to take into consideration, particularly in the case of children and pets. It is possible to select a faux leather or leatherette fabric lounge, which are tough and easy to clean. These fabrics are suitable for lounges that will be frequently used for eating or watching TV. They can also be protected by special fabric protection products to reduce spills.

When choosing a material be aware that lighter colours will look brighter, more modern and warmer, whereas darker hues will appear cosier and warmer. A light grey or blue fabric is a popular choice because it is easily coordinated with a range of other colours. You can also select a vibrant fabric like pink or green to add some colour to your living space. A pattern can be a great option for an accent piece. Combine it with neutral-colored cushions to complement the colour scheme.
Space-saving
A 2 seater fabric sofa is a practical seating option for small living spaces. Its small dimensions allow it to maximize floor space and work effectively as a primary seating option in smaller spaces or as a complimentary seating arrangement alongside oversized couches in larger living areas. Its compact design also encourages intimate conversations and cozy gatherings among family members and guests.
Fabric sofas are available in a broad spectrum of designs, styles, and furniture options, making it easy to find a seating solution that complements your existing decor. Select a minimalist style with clean lines and sharp silhouettes, or opt for traditional sofas with wooden legs and tufted cushions. No matter what you prefer, a 2-seater sofa will seamlessly blend into the overall atmosphere of your home, and enhance the beauty of your living room interior.
The sofa set is usually the first thing guests see when you decorate your living space. With their modern designs and diverse colours, 2 seater sofas made of fabric are a great option to add a splash of colour to your living space.
In contrast to leather, which will require frequent maintenance and care to keep it in top condition, a fabric sofa is more durable and requires less maintenance. You can simply vacuum it regularly to get rid of dirt, dust or pet hair. A regular cleaning routine will also prevent any stains from forming, so your sofa always looks fresh and clean.
Aside from its space-saving features the two-seater sofa is also a budget-friendly option for furnishing your living space. Compared to more oversized sectionals or large sofas, this type of seating offers better value for money. This makes it a great option for those with the tightest budget or 2 seater fabric who wish to refresh their decor without spending a lot.
Design
Sofas are a key part of any living area and offer a variety of seating options to play, work or relax. They are the focal point of any room and often the focal point of any room. To look the best, they have to be a smart mix of style with substance. With various types of sofas to fit different tastes, choosing the perfect two-seater sofa can be a daunting task. From clean-lined to cushiony, angular to curving, there are a myriad of different designs to think about.
A traditional sofa typically features an wooden frame and leather upholstery. A modern couch can be sleeker in design and simpler. Certain contemporary sofas come with unique features that set them apart from traditional designs, like buttons or piping. A contemporary sofa with a unique silhouette can create a bold statement in any room.
If you're looking for a 2 seater fabric sofa, it's important to consider the size of your room. A bigger sofa can overtake walkway space and make a room feel overcrowded. A smaller sofa can feel unat ease in an open plan living area. A lounge size calculator will help you decide the ideal size for your space.
There are many different kinds of 2 seater fabric sofas to consider, each with their distinct style and advantages. A traditional style sofa is a great option for homes with a formal aesthetic. A modern midcentury couch is another excellent choice for those who prefer modern, sleek design. A recliner sofa is great for those who want to relax in style with options that include both electric and manual recliners.
Consider a sectional couch if you want a sofa that is comfortable and fashionable. Sectional sofas consist of multiple modular sections that can be rearranged to suit the space's layout and seating requirements. They can be set up in an L-shaped layout or as individual couches.
